Hi

Running on winxp installed Renault Dialogys today, for the 10th time!!. First time i insalled it it worked fine. Formatted the system last week.

Now as usual as i launch the dialogys it just opens up in the top left hand corner and doesnt do anything, doesnt load, doesnt crash just stays as a little box??

I remember when i installed it ist said that i have to install the driver cd to install the NT drivers, does anyone have this??

Is anyone else having this problem??

Trued to run it under win 95, 98 Me 2000, and NT Pack 5 but keep throwing up faults exceptions>>

Can anyone advise??

Its the official Ren software that dealers use I believe. Got lots of repair manuals etc in it.

I had the 'small box in top left corner' problem and it was down to my quicktime for java environment variable being wrong. I fixed it manually, by right clicking on My Computer, selecting Properties, then in the window that appears from doing this, going to the Advanced tab, then clicking on the Environment Variables button near the bottom. If you scroll down the list of System variables, there should be a variable called QTJAVA, with an associated path, which you can change by clicking on the edit button once the variable is highlighted (by left clicking once on it). This path must be valid or else dialogies breaks - make sure that the qtjava.zip file is in the right place using windows exlorer or summink.

Hope this isn't too techy - if it is then just try reinstalling quicktime and make sure you select to install the "Quicktime for Java" bit (or whatever its called). Obviously you also need a Java Runtime Environment installed too since the whole program is in Java.
